Match Summary

Hong Kong Women and Malaysia Women met in Match 5 of Asian Games Women's T20I Qualifier , and the contest unfolded as a tactical battle rather than a straightforward run chase. Malaysia Women posted 103/6 (20). Hong Kong Women posted 69/10 (18.2). Winifred Duraisingam led the batting charts with 35 from 46 balls, blending risk control with timely acceleration. Ainna Hamizah Hashim delivered the standout spell, finishing with 3 wickets while conceding only 9 runs.
